在分布式系统、高并发场景及云原生架构的演进道路上,关于计算资源的调度、负载均衡以及流量管理的策略演进,是我们必须深入理解的关键概念。传统上,面对海量用户请求时,单体应用往往显得捉襟见肘,而分布式架构虽然实现了多机协作,但其缺乏统一的调度视角,导致资源利用率难以最大化,甚至出现“资源浪费”或“瓶颈瓶颈”现象。近年来,业界发展出了一套全新的调度与协调机制,它在理论基础上对传统调度进行了深刻革新,将复杂的调度问题转化为易于计算的数学模型。这套机制通过引入一组巧妙的数学变换,将原本难以处理的复杂系统状态映射到简洁的线性空间,从而实现了系统性能的指数级提升。这种革新不仅解决了资源分配不均的痛点,更为应对未来亿级用户场景奠定了坚实的数学理论基础。
- 核心定义解析:约化矩阵(Reduced Matrix),在此语境下,特指用于描述和求解大规模分布式系统状态演化的一种特殊线性代数变换结构。它并非传统的数值变换表格,而是一种贯穿整个系统状态空间的高效映射机制。其核心思想在于,通过特定的行变换策略,将原本高维、耦合复杂的系统状态方程或网络拓扑关系,转化为若干个相互独立、易于求解的标量方程组。这一过程使得原本需要高精度迭代算法解决的复杂计算,在算法层面被降维至可实时执行的简单运算。
- 技术演进背景:约化矩阵理念的诞生,源于对传统调度算法(如传统的抢占式调度或经典的负载均衡算法)在极端高负载下失效的深刻反思。随着云计算从“批处理”向“实时弹性”转变,调度器需要在毫秒级的延迟内做出最优决策。传统的矩阵变换因其计算量大、收敛慢,难以满足高频响应需求。因此,业界逐步发展出一系列基于约化思想的新算法,如基于约化矩阵的在线负载均衡、基于约化矩阵的动态资源伸缩控制等,这些算法通过构建特定的变换矩阵,将系统的动态复杂性压缩为静态的线性特征进行求解。
- 行业应用价值:约化矩阵技术已成为目前云原生架构、微服务治理以及高性能分布式网络协议设计中的通用方法论。它通过将复杂的状态空间降维,显著降低了系统管理的复杂度,提升了资源的整体利用率和系统的稳定性。无论是金融交易的毫秒级响应,还是电商大促的瞬时流量洪峰,约化矩阵都能提供强有力的数学支撑,是衡量分布式架构成熟度的重要指标之一。
传统调度困境与约化矩阵的破局之道 在生产环境中,系统的高并发特性往往伴随着极其剧烈的流量波动。当一个业务系统突然遭遇流量洪峰时,传统的调度策略往往显得力不从心。传统的负载均衡算法在面对突发流量时,由于缺乏准确的流量预测能力,容易陷入“死锁”状态,即资源分配滞后于需求,导致部分组件排队积压甚至崩溃;或者在流量回落时,资源释放不及时,造成新的性能瓶颈。同时,传统算法在处理异构环境下的资源调度时,往往需要消耗大量的计算资源,无法在实时性与准确性之间找到最佳平衡。这种“高成本、低效能”的困境,促使业界寻求一种能够实时感知系统动态、自动完成状态转换的高效解决方案。约化矩阵恰好为此提供了答案,它通过构建特定的线性变换关系,将复杂的动态调度问题转化为简单的线性规划问题,使得系统能够在毫秒级时间内完成资源状态的重新分配,从而彻底解决了传统调度中的响应滞后和资源浪费问题。
具体应用场景举例:以某大型电商平台的秒杀系统为例,在促销活动期间,每秒可能涌入数万甚至数十万的请求。在这个极端场景下,传统的负载均衡算法难以区分不同请求的重要性,往往采用平均分配策略,导致热门商品接口出现严重的延迟,甚至引发服务雪崩。此时,引入约化矩阵技术后,系统能够实时监测各节点的负载状态,并自动构建一个动态的约化矩阵,将复杂的请求优先级权重映射为简洁的线性特征。算法能够瞬间计算出最优调度方案,将资源倾斜至处理能力最强的节点,从而实现毫秒级的响应。这一过程不仅避免了传统算法的资源浪费,更确保了用户体验的极致优化,生动地诠释了约化矩阵在解决实际问题中的巨大价值。
约化矩阵的核心机制与数学原理
约化矩阵的核心机制在于其独特的行变换策略,它本质上是一种将复杂系统状态空间进行“降维”的数学操作。在传统线性代数中,矩阵变换往往涉及复杂的行列式运算和高维矩阵乘法,计算量巨大且耗时。而约化矩阵通过精心设计的行变换规则,使得系统状态的映射关系变得异常简单。其基本原理是将高维的系统状态向量化,然后对其进行一系列特定的线性组合,最终得到一组低维的、相互独立的标量值。这些标量值直接表征了系统的关键状态,如同系统的“指纹”或“特征值”,使得后续的资源分配、故障诊断等任务变得异常直观和高效。
数学模型阐述:在数学上,约化矩阵 $R$ 可以视为一个 $N times K$ 的变换矩阵,其中 $N$ 代表系统状态维度的维度,而 $K$ 代表变换后得到的独立特征维度。其作用是通过 $M = R times S$ 的形式,将原始复杂状态 $S$ 映射为简洁的状态 $M$。其中,行变换操作 $R$ 包含了具体的权重系数和变换规则,这些系数经过严格的数学推导,确保了变换后状态 $M$ 的稀疏性和独立性。这种稀疏性意味着变换后的状态中,大部分元素为零或接近零,从而极大地降低了后续计算的复杂度。因此,约化矩阵不仅是算法层面的工具,更是一种将高维不确定性转化为低维确定性的数学范式,是构建高效分布式架构的底层逻辑。
降维效果可视化:为了更直观地理解约化矩阵的降维效果,我们可以对比传统方法与传统方法在同样的 $1000$ 维状态空间下的处理难度。传统方法需要遍历每一维进行复杂的矩阵运算,计算时间可能需要数秒;而采用约化矩阵后,只需执行简单的行变换,即可将 $1000$ 维的复杂状态压缩为 $50$ 个独立的标量值。这不仅仅是计算速度的提升,更是系统处理复杂状态的思维方式的根本转变,从“暴力求解”转向了“结构洞察”,使得系统具备了极高的灵活性和可扩展性。
约化矩阵在分布式系统中的具体应用 约化矩阵技术在分布式系统中的应用极为广泛,几乎涵盖了所有涉及状态管理和资源调度的环节。在负载均衡领域,约化矩阵被用于构建动态的流量分发算法,能够根据当前的网络状况和负载分布,实时构建一个最优的流量矩阵,将请求精准地导向最近的可用节点,同时避免网络拥塞。在资源调度方面,它被应用于智能扩容策略中,当检测到特定业务模块的负载超出阈值时,系统会自动构建一个资源分配矩阵,将计算资源动态地、最优地指派给急需扩容的模块,从而实现“按需分配”的高效模式。此外,在容灾备份机制中,约化矩阵还用于状态迁移优化,通过将源节点和目标节点的状态进行约化处理,可以更快地完成数据迁移,减少中断时间,提升系统的整体可用性。实战案例深化:再来看一个具体的实战场景,即某银行的核心交易系统。在交易高峰期,交易数据量呈指数级增长,对实时性和一致性提出了极高要求。传统的数据同步方案往往会出现数据延迟,甚至出现“丢包”现象,严重影响用户体验。此时,引入约化矩阵技术后,系统能够实时构建一个状态同步矩阵,将源节点的数据状态映射到目标节点,并通过约化变换确保数据的一致性和完整性。这一过程在毫秒内完成,不仅消除了数据延迟,还提升了系统的整体吞吐量,确保了金融交易的安全与高效。这一案例充分说明了约化矩阵在保障业务连续性和数据准确性方面的强大作用。
技术优势总结:综上所述,约化矩阵在分布式系统中的应用并非一蹴而就,而是随着系统复杂度的增加而不断成熟的。其最大的优势在于能够适应不同规模的系统,无论是面对 $100$ 个节点的小型集群,还是拥有 $10,000$ 节点的大型超大规模集群,约化矩阵都能通过调整矩阵维度,提供最优的调度方案。它通过数学建模的方式,将系统的物理复杂性抽象为数学简洁性,是连接物理世界与数字逻辑的桥梁,是构建未来智能系统不可或缺的基石。
技术选型与实施最佳实践
在落地约化矩阵技术时,开发者需要结合具体的业务场景、系统规模和性能要求进行选型与实施。首先需要明确的是,约化矩阵算法的选择并非千篇一律,不同的业务场景需要适配不同的矩阵维度和优化策略。例如,在耗时敏感型任务中,应选择计算量小、推理速度快的约化矩阵算法;而在对资源利用率要求极高的场景中,则应选择能充分利用计算潜力的高级约化矩阵变体。其次,系统架构的设计至关重要,必须确保约化矩阵能够无缝集成到现有的调度系统中,避免引入额外的复杂依赖。此外,监控与日志分析也是实施的关键环节,通过详细的日志和数据采集,可以实时观察约化矩阵的运行状态,及时发现并调整参数,确保系统在极端场景下的稳定表现。
实施步骤详解:实施约化矩阵技术通常遵循以下标准步骤。第一步是系统诊断,分析当前系统的瓶颈和特性,确定是否适合引入约化矩阵。第二步是模型构建,工程师需要根据诊断结果设计特定的约化矩阵参数,包括变换权重、节点映射关系等。第三步是算法部署,将构建好的矩阵计算逻辑部署到生产环境,并配置好资源调度策略。第四步是系统测试,在沙箱环境中进行压力测试,验证约化矩阵在不同场景下的性能表现。最后,正式上线并持续监控,根据反馈不断迭代优化算法参数,确保系统长期稳定运行。
常见问题与应对:在实施过程中,可能会遇到约化矩阵与现有系统兼容性问题,或矩阵计算结果与实际业务逻辑不一致等挑战。这些问题通常源于参数调优不当或系统架构设计局限。此时,建议采取分步实施策略,先在非生产环境进行小范围测试,验证算法的正确性;同时,建立完善的回滚机制,确保在出现问题时能快速恢复系统的正常运行。此外,定期开展技术培训和代码审查,也是保障约化矩阵技术落地效果的关键手段。
未来展望:约化矩阵技术的无限可能
随着人工智能、大数据和云计算技术的持续融合,约化矩阵技术将在未来的分布式系统中扮演更加核心的角色。当前,业界正积极探索将约化矩阵与深度学习算法相结合,构建更智能的调度代理。未来的约化矩阵将不再仅仅是静态的数学变换,而是具备自我学习、自我优化能力的动态系统。它将有能力根据历史数据和市场变化,自动调整矩阵参数,实现最优的资源分配和故障预测。此外,随着量子计算等前沿技术的兴起,约化矩阵在处理超大规模、超高维度的复杂系统时也将在新的维度上大放异彩,为构建更加智能、高效的数字世界开辟无限可能。

结语与思考:约化矩阵技术,作为分布式系统构建的重要理论框架,其影响力正随着技术的不断演进而日益深远。它不仅仅是一个数学概念,更是应对高并发、高复杂性挑战的利器。通过约化矩阵,我们能够将复杂的系统状态映射为简洁的数学特征,为资源分配、故障诊断和系统优化提供了强有力的工具。在未来的 IT 架构演进中,深入理解并广泛应用约化矩阵,将是每一位架构师和开发者必须掌握的核心技能。让我们期待约化矩阵技术在未来持续引领行业变革,为构建更加智能、高效的数字世界做出贡献。